STAM city museum
Ghent's story inside a former abbey, anchored by a giant walk-on aerial photograph of the city on the floor.
Belfry of Ghent
A UNESCO-listed belfry with a lift most of the way up, a gilded dragon on top and views to the cathedral.
Vrijdagmarkt square
The civic heart since the Middle Ages, with a Friday and Saturday market and cafe terraces on every side.
Museum Dr Guislain
A former asylum turned museum of psychiatry and outsider art: thoughtful, odd and well off the group route.
Boat trip on the Leie
Open-boat tours leave from Graslei year-round, giving you the guild-house gable fronts from the water.
